Find Japanese Restaurants
Near: Cypress Inn
- Lutts Japanese Restaurants
- Collinwood Japanese Restaurants
- Iron City Japanese Restaurants
- Westpoint Japanese Restaurants
- Saint Joseph Japanese Restaurants
- Waynesboro Japanese Restaurants
- Olivehill Japanese Restaurants
- Loretto Japanese Restaurants
- Savannah Japanese Restaurants
- Clifton Japanese Restaurants